Angel Boligán Corbo

" .. brilliant, conceptual artist "


Señor Boligan is the daily editorial cartoonist for the El Universal newspaper in Mexico City and is one of Mexico's top, award winning cartoonists.

Angel Boligan is an incisive giant sporting a delicate, unique art style. No mean feat considering the plethora of illustrative genius on the planet.

His acerbic caricature simply too simpatico with SheepOverboard's buzz saw scribes to not share our disdain at, and prodding of, the ridiculous amongst us - especially leading us.

Aside from occasional sharp words for El Presidenta, Mr. Fox, Angel chiefly reprimands humanity itself for its blind social evolution in the face of copious, yet discarded, reason.

Angel Boligan, Cartoonist extraordinaire

Born May 10, 1965, in San Antonio Baths, Havana, Cuba, residing in Mexico from 1992, now naturalized citizen.

Graduate Professor Instructor de Plastic Artes in Havana (1987).

Boligan cultivated himself in all branches of graphical humor, in which he has obtained 50 prizes and mentions (Cuba) 5 in (Mexico) and 26 international, comprising:
